Bend Financial has developed a health savings account (HSA) that integrates Artificial Intelligence (AI) to help participants better manage their HSA.

According to Bend Financial, the solution completely automates the entire HSA process from start to finish, so there is no time-consuming paperwork to fill out or educational materials to pore over. Individuals simply set up an online profile and Bend’s AI tools help them navigate managing their HSA.

The system offers customized financial advice. This enables people to make smarter financial, investment and health care decisions, based on their specific requirements and short- and long-term goals in real time. 

Bend notes that it has been estimated that 80% of health care out-of-pocket payments that are tax deductible go unclaimed because people don’t know that they can get tax breaks on them.

The system permits people to open an HSA without funding it immediately and can subsequently guide people on how to do so when they incur health care costs, notes Itamar Romanini, chief revenue officer at Bend. The system can also link their checking and credit card accounts so that if a health-care transaction is made, the AI will alert them that it is eligible for pre-tax treatment, he says. On average, that will save them 25% of the health care costs, Romanini says.

“We believe there will be a growing role for AI in HSAs,” he says. “As their situation changes throughout their lives, it can guide them on how much to fund their HSA by looking at their past history. Long-term, we want to integrate HSAs with retirement accounts so that they can maximize their tax savings and reduce their risks. It can also help them decide which insurance plan to choose by showing them the different costs and risks.”
